Italian Restaurants in Falmouth, Cape Cod, Massachusetts

Falmouth, Massachusetts on beautiful Cape Cod, offers the best in seaside fun: during the height of the summer season, through the gorgeous fall weather or even off-season when the ocean is cold and dramatic. Certainly a traveler expects to find delicious local seafood, and if you love Italian food, Falmouth offers three exceptional Italian restaurants for your dining pleasure after a busy day along the shore.

  1. La Cucina Sul Mare

    • Mussels steamed in garlic

      Picturesque Main Street is home to La Cucina Sul Mare, where Chef Mark Cilfone's cuisine features locally sourced, organic ingredients and tempting Northern-Italian-style dishes, such as clams oreganato, scrod Milanese, veal or chicken piccata and a wide variety of pastas and homemade desserts. The restaurant is open year-round, daily from 11:30 a.m. to 2 p.m. and from 5 to 10 p.m.; be sure to call and check for off-season hours; reservations are not accepted.

    Landucci Italia

    • Risotto and red wine

      The Bartolomei family arrived in America in 1914 and opened their first Cape Cod restaurant in 1949. The flagship restaurant, Landucci Italia, celebrates the best of the Cape and Italian heritage, offering pancetta scallop, the Tuscan seafood stew called cacciucco, chicken gorgonzola, manicotti and eggplant al forno and many other favorites. Located in the Falmouth Inn, the restaurant is open daily for breakfast from 7 to 10 a.m. and for dinner from 4:30 to 9 p.m.

    Osteria La Civetta

    • Tiramisu

      Osteria La Civetta is also on Falmouth's Main Street, and serves genuine Emilia Romagna specialties made from local ingredients, such as sedanini al ragu (homemade pasta with a Bolognese meat sauce), pureed fava beans with sauteed spinach, grilled swordfish and homemade yogurt ice cream. The restaurant is open for lunch Wednesday through Saturday from noon to 2:30 p.m. and for dinner nightly from 5:30-9:30 p.m.; reservations are accepted; call for off-season hours.
